Abstract
This paper presents a recognition model on gesture interaction, gesture recognition based on accelerations, which are collected by 3D accelerometer. Unlike most other vision-based gesture recognition, our method resorting to accelerations of the gesture in three directions. Gesture is divided into small units, and each unit is modeled by an HMM, the HMM classifies the gesture unit after being well trained, the gesture identified when all of the corresponding gesture units recognized successfully, then the instruction will be triggered, and the human-computer interaction achieved. Through experiments, the method proved to be effective. This recognition model can be wildly used in the field of mobile computing and remote control, and people could use computer more friendly and naturally.
